Overview

University Development and Alumni Relations (UDAR) is dedicated to soliciting the private funding necessary to support the strategic goals of the University in teaching, learning, and research. The personnel of UDAR work university-wide as well as within individual schools and colleges to discover, motivate, cultivate, solicit, and steward alumni, parents, faculty, and friends for immediate, long-range, and future financial support through gifts and pledges to the University for critical operations such as student aid, faculty support, academic and research program development, and facilities and infrastructure.

Perform a wide range of clerical, secretarial and general office duties including confidential tasks. Prioritize office activities, delegate work, and act as work leader to junior clerical support staff. Respond to inquiries with comprehensive knowledge of department activities, policies, and programs, interact with general public as NYU liaison, and resolve issues with senior university personnel.

Customize and/or compose letters independently or in response to requests. Perform advanced word processing duties and modify/create databases and complex spreadsheets. Monitor complex department budgets and/or grants.

Eligible for hybrid work arrangement.

Responsibilities

Required

Education:

High School diploma or equivalent.

Required Experience: 3 years of office experience, including providing a high level of customer service.

Preferred Experience: 2 years of office experience with an Associate's degree; 1 year of office experience with a Bachelor's degree.

Required Skills, Knowledge and Abilities: Proficiency with intermediate to advanced word processing, spreadsheet, and database applications; moderate to fast, accurate keyboarding; good proofreading and writing skills.

Preferred Skills, Knowledge and Abilities: Proficiency with intermediate to advanced Microsoft Office or Apple applications; knowledge of desktop publishing software; knowledge of Access.
